Senior Software Engineer - Data Plane jobs in United States
cer-icon
Apply on Employer Site
company-logo

Lucenia · 1 week ago

Senior Software Engineer - Data Plane

Lucenia is a company focused on distributed indexing and query capabilities. The Senior Software Engineer - Data Plane will work with a globally distributed team to improve data-intensive features, fix bugs, and enhance testing coverage while collaborating with community members on various issues.

Computer Software

Responsibilities

You’ll work with a globally distributed team of experienced engineers focused on distributed indexing and query capabilities of Lucene
You'll be an expert in the engine area and everyone will turn to you when they have a question
You'll improve those areas based on your questions and your instincts
You'll be a full time Lucenia contributor, building data intensive new features, fixing exciting bugs and increasing the testing coverage, all while making the code easier to understand
Sometimes you'll need to invent a new algorithm or data structure, or find one and implement it
Sometimes you'll need to get close to the operating system and hardware
You'll work with community members from all over the world on issues and pull requests, sometimes triaging them and handing them off to other experts and sometimes handling them yourself
You'll write idiomatic modern Java and possibly Rust!

Qualification

Core JavaConcurrent programmingData structuresRustData storage technologiesSoftware engineeringCommunication skillsCollaboration

Required

Strong core Java skills and conversant in the standard library of data structures and concurrency constructs
Excellent understanding of concurrent and parallel programming principles
Proven background in applied data processing (data structures, algorithms)
Familiarity with low-level abstractions in OS
Ability to work with a high level of autonomy, taking on projects and guiding them from beginning to end
Solid software engineering foundations, with a proven track record of designing and delivering high-quality solutions
Comfortable developing collaboratively, giving and receiving feedback on code and approaches and APIs
Experience using several data storage technologies like Elasticsearch, Solr, PostgreSQL, MongoDB, or Cassandra
Excellent verbal and written communication skills

Preferred

Built things with Lucene before
Worked on index and search data structures technology
Experience designing, leading and owning cross-functional initiatives
Worked with open source projects and familiar with different styles of source control workflow and continuous integration
Past working experience with database, search engine, OS or cloud service development

Company

Lucenia

twitter
company-logo
Lucenia is an enterprise search engine based on Lucene, the same open source library that powers Elasticsearch, and founded by the original creator of Amazon's OpenSearch.

Funding

Current Stage
Early Stage
Company data provided by crunchbase